Carpenter Co has an opening for 1st shift Plant Utility at our Riverside, CA manufacturing plant. This position is responsible for cleaning and maintain all areas of the plant. Provides a clean working environment for all Carpenter Co. personnel. This position communicates continually with Supervisor, Plant Management and the Human Resources Manager. Major challenges involves performing cleaning duties within production schedules. Uses moderate physical effort to perform various cleaning procedures to include cleaning of all restrooms daily, cleaning floors, dusting offices, and emptying waste receptacles. Carpenter Co. employees are committed to working hard to ensure production goals are met while maintaining operations excellence. The plant utility works in a normal production environment with exposure to temperature variations and some unpleasant cleaning situations. Your additional responsibilities as a Plant Utility will include: Cleaning plant break rooms, plant offices, training rooms and hallways, plant restrooms, all exterior windows, the front entrance inside and outside Ordering and restock all necessary cleaning supplies Works with hazardous and non-hazardous waste Picking up trash from company property Maintain a neat and orderly supply room Understanding of Carpenter Co. Safe Stacking Policy and recognition of Prohibited and Restricted area requirements Some non-essential functions include attending all department and safety meetings, advise if vending machines need servicing, clean timeclocks, clean water fountains, report any graffiti in company facilities, other duties as assigned by supervisor. Skills and requirements High School Diploma or GED; or 2 - 3 years of relevant experience Must be able to lift, push, and pull up to 50 pounds Must be able to bend, squat, lift and push without issues. Must be able to follow basic safety rules and follow Lockout/Tagout procedures Have a good understanding of English, both verbal and written Should have a history of a safe work performance Basic reading, writing and math skills Pay depends on qualifications and experience. The Plant Utility hourly rate is $21.1972 per hour.
